*BRIEF PROFILE*

Ts. Dr Megat Al Imran Yasin is an academic staff of Communication Department, Faculty of Modern Languages and Communication University Putra Malaysia. He obtained his Phd degree from the School of Journalism Media and Cultural Studies (Jomec) Cardiff University Wales United Kingdom in 2004, Master of Information Technology National University of Malaysia 1998, and Bachelor (Human Science) Communication from the International Islamic University Malaysia. He has been appointed as a visiting scholar of the Faculty of Culture and Creative Industries, University of Central Lancashire Preston United Kingdom and the adjunct Professor of the Centre of Graduate Studies Lim Kok Wing University. He is also a certified member of the Malaysian Board of Technologist (MBOT).In the broadcast and media field he was seconded to the Ministry of Communication and Multimedia Malaysia as the Deputy Director General (Technical and Production) National Film Development Corporation of Malaysia (Finas) and acting Director General of Finas in 2013-2015. Before that he was also the Board of Director of Finas from 2012-2013. He was the recipient of the Anugerah Tokoh Profima (Professional Film Workers Association) for his contribution in the film and broadcast industry in Malaysia. Dr Megat Al Imran Yasin was an award winning broadcast journalist and producer for TV3 (one of the Malaysian private tv station) responsible for the production of the flagship TV3's programme "Majalah 3". He won several prestigious national journalism awards such as the Malaysian Press Institute (MPI) National Journalism Award (1996) coverage on the Bakun Hydroelectric project in Sarawak. ICI-CCM Environmental Journalism Award on the coverage of Oil Spill in Tanjung Karang Selangor Malaysia (1997). In TV3 he won main awards for Anugerah Skrin TV3 1995 (Jejak Kasih Padang Besar), Anugerah Skrin 1996 (Red Crab Migration Christmas Island Australia) and Anugerah Skrin TV3 1997 (Sepanjang Landasan) a documentary coverage on the east coast railway services in Malaysia. Internationally he won the first place on the Asean Photo and Documentary Reportage (Hanoi Vietnam 2014) on his story entitled "Jungle Beat". Dr Megat Al Imran has joined academia since 2001 in the field of broadcasting, journalism, communication and media studies. His research and professional interests are documentary production, broadcasting & ICT, journalism, strategic communication and media studies.
